What companies run services between Caterham, England and University of Reading, England?

You can take a train from Caterham to University of Reading via Purley, Farringdon, Farringdon Without, London Paddington, Reading, Blagrave Street, and Reading University in around 2h 25m. Alternatively, you can take a bus from Caterham station to University of Reading via Gatwick South Terminal, South Terminal Coach Station, Heathrow Terminal 5, Blagrave Street, and Reading University in around 3h 12m.
